Форум программистов, компьютерный форум CyberForum.ru

Определить количество и сумму цифр, состоящих на нечётных местах в записи числ -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 определить первую цифру дробную части числа http://www.cyberforum.ru/cpp-beginners/thread139903.html
дано вещественное число.определить первую цифру дробную части.
C++ Вращение пирамиды Задача: реализовать вращение правильной пирамиды вокруг оси, которая проходит через одно из ее боковых ребер. Количество боковых граней равно трем. Среда программирования - турбо си++. Добавлено через 28 минут я написала код, но при запуске она выбивает. Пожалуйста, посмотрите этот километровый код, может найдете ошибки... или, может, киньте свой :wall:черд, лучше киньте свой!.. ... http://www.cyberforum.ru/cpp-beginners/thread139894.html
C++ Функция для увеличения размера букв
Есть ли функция для увеличения размера букв ?
C++ Программа содержит два класса.
Помогите решить, пожалуйста. Спасибо. Программа содержит два класса. Оба класса содержат по одному целому полю и по одному указателю на символьный тип. Написать функцию, которая сравнивает строки обоих классов. Причем функция сравнения должна быть дружественной только одному из классов. Добавлено через 31 минуту Пожалуйста с объяснениями.
C++ Создать абстрактный класс A, который включает в себя: http://www.cyberforum.ru/cpp-beginners/thread139865.html
Помогите решить, пожалуйста. Спасибо. Создать абстрактный класс A, который включает в себя: два вещественных числа; конструктор с параметрами; чисто виртуальные функции squaer() и perimeter(). Производный от него класс Rectangle. Программа считает площадь и периметр прямоугольника, используя позднее связывание. Добавлено через 32 минуты Пожалуйста с объяснениями.
C++ Написать класс обработчик исключительных ситуаций. Помогите решить, пожалуйста. Спасибо. Написать класс обработчик исключительных ситуаций. Программа ловит ошибку деление на нуль и выводит сообщение, в какой части программы произошла ошибка. Добавлено через 33 минуты Пожалуйста с объяснениями. подробнее

Показать сообщение отдельно
Андрейка
409 / 213 / 23
Регистрация: 25.03.2009
Сообщений: 716
02.06.2010, 20:29     Определить количество и сумму цифр, состоящих на нечётных местах в записи числ
COSS,
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
#include <iostream>
#include <sstream>
#include <string>
 
int main()
{
    int a, sum = 0;
    std::cin >> a;
    std::ostringstream ss;
    ss << a;
    std::string s = ss.str();
    for (size_t i = 1 ; i < s.length() ; i+=2)
        sum += s[i] - '0';
    std::cout << sum << std::endl;
 
    return 0;
}
некомпилил
 
Текущее время: 15:28.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ru